Mary Washington Softball Picked Third in C2C Preseason Poll

The Mary Washington softball team was picked third in the Coast-to-Coast Preseason Poll on Thursday morning, per a release from the conference.

UMW opens the season starting a new chapter with new head coach Hannah Qualls, who takes the reins of the Eagles after the retirement of Dee Conway after 36 years at the helm.

UMW welcomes back four all-conference selections to the mix, including three-year all-C2C pitcher Caitlyn Burch, as well as shortstop Aminah Shakir, outfielder Nya Lloyd, and catcher/DP Emma Schieda. Burch finished 2023 with an 11-8 record, with 178 strikeouts and a 1.78 ERA in 122 innings. Shakir batted .293 with 23 runs scored, and Lloyd batted .283. Schieda led the team with a .387 average, with five home runs and 24 RBI. Others returning to the fold for the Eagles are infielders Bridget Laychak (.259), Shelby Presgrave (.273), catcher Erica Shoop (.325), and outfielders Brigid Ward and Rayna Lloyd. Samantha Stuart pitched to a 3.31 ERA last season as a freshman, and sophomore Taylor Hudson returns after missing last year with injury.

The Eagles open play on March 1 in Fredericksburg, Va. with a matchup against Washington College.
